What is ISP (In-System Programming)?

ISP (In-System Programming) is a hardware-level repair method that allows direct communication with a smartphone’s internal storage chip. Unlike traditional flashing methods that rely on the bootloader, recovery mode, or download mode, ISP provides direct access to the memory chip via dedicated motherboard test points.

Repair Operations Supported by ISP

Using the SM-F900N ISP Pinout, technicians can perform several advanced repair operations:

Dead Boot Repair

Revive completely unresponsive devices by rewriting boot partitions.

Firmware Repair

Repair corrupted firmware by writing clean firmware partitions directly to the storage chip.

FRP Lock Removal

Remove Factory Reset Protection (FRP) locks by modifying the responsible partitions via ISP.

Bootloop Fix

Repair boot partitions to resolve continuous restart loops.

Data Backup and Recovery

Recover important data from devices that cannot boot but whose storage chip is still functional.

Partition Table Repair

Rebuild or repair corrupted storage partition structures to fully restore the system.

Basic ISP Connection Procedure

Although exact steps may vary depending on the tool, the general ISP procedure includes:

  1. Power off the device completely.

  2. Carefully disassemble the smartphone.

  3. Remove the motherboard from the device.

  4. Locate the ISP test points on the motherboard.

  5. Clean the area with flux.

  6. Connect jumper wires from the test points to the ISP adapter.

  7. Connect the adapter to the flashing tool.

  8. Launch the repair software on a computer.

  9. Detect the UFS storage chip.

  10. Perform the required repair operation.

After the repair is complete, remove all wires and reassemble the device.

Advantages of the ISP Method

The ISP pinout method provides several advantages:

  1. Direct access to the storage chip even when the device cannot boot

  2. No need to remove the UFS chip from the motherboard, reducing risk of hardware damage

  3. Enables deep-level firmware repair and data recovery operations

  4. Reliable solution for devices unresponsive to normal flashing methods
